Átigazolási táblázat

Hozzászólás Oleg Dvornikov
imp dbauser / jelszó file = file_table.dmp fromuser = user1 touser = felhasználó2

IS> Prompt, kérem. Szeretem ezt, és én, de a probléma a tablespace.

IS> Meg kell másolni az egész rendszert. És a másolat csak kell egy szerkezetet,
IS> adatok nélkül.


Egyszerűen hozzon létre egy szöveges DDL-s, ha felveszi a show = y, akkor import
ahelyett, hogy az importáló ez adja a teljes szövegét a teremtés összes tárgyakat.
Csak kézzel kell szerkeszteni a szöveget, egyszerűen töröljük idézetek, és csatlakoztassa
A kívánt sort.

imp dbauser / jelszó file = file.dmp full = y = y mutat

IS> IMP USERID = rendszer / rendszer rows = n FROMUSER = user1 TOUSER = felhasználó2 FILE = file.dmp

IS> reakcióvázlat felhasznalo1 található standard táblázatban terek.

Hogy> a felhasználó felhasznalo2 világosan kimondják táblaterülethez (felhasználó létrehozása
IS> felhasználó2 azonosított felhasznalo2 alapértelmezett tablespace felhasznalo2).

IS> ellentétben azonban én naiv elvárásai az import végezzük nem szerepel a táblázatban
IS> tér felhasznalo2 és alapértelmezett táblaterületeken.


A probléma az import eljárás - imp először próbálja meg használni
táblahely a neve megegyezik az eredeti objektumra, és csak akkor, ha
Amennyiben ilyen tablespace fogják használni ezt az alapértelmezett TABLESPACE
felhasználó.


IS> Ez lehet más úton import átadása áramkör táblázatok struktúrája?

IS> Nem lehet importálni a táblaterülethez felhasznalo2?


Csak akkor közönséges asztali nélkül LOB. Ha nem elfeledett, akkor az Oracle ajánlja
így van. Tegyük fel, a kezdeti használt sémát táblatereket DATA és INDX,
majd _drugoy_ tárol hiányzó tablespace DATA és INDX létre
felhasználó2 c alapértelmezett TABLESPACE felhasznalo2. Tesszük a behozatal, és minden eszközt lesz
újra egy táblaterületen USER2. Most mi exportálja itt és
behozatalára első bázis, ahol minden tárgy jön létre, már USER2.

Ha van egy LOB, talán egyszerűbb kézzel kell szerkeszteni DDL script,
generált IMP show = y. Egy másik lehetőség, hogy létrehoz egy script segítségével
Reorg Wizard Enterprise Manager, ott már említettük. Így tettem, és így tovább.

Kapcsolódó cikkek